WebIn tahr. The Arabian tahr ( H. jayakari) is the smallest of the three species; an adult male weighs about 40 kg (90 pounds), while females are 17–20 kg (37–44 pounds). It is gray brown (females and subadult males) or blonde (fully adult males), with a …

Web1 giu 2024 · Arabian tahr are classified as Endangered, with fewer than 2500 mature individuals in the wild, and a declining population due to poaching, displacement by …

Web23 ago 2024 · Their objective was to use distribution models to elucidate the current status of the Arabian tahr and shed light on the threats the population is currently facing. 2) of the Hajar Mountains is currently occupied by the species. The researchers found competition with domestic goats was a major threat, as was the expansion of human activities in ... idf shoppingWeb11 giu 2024 · The Arabian Tahr faces major threats in the form of habitat loss, poaching, and competitive livestock, particularly in the form of goats.
